This nighttime photograph captures the illuminated facade of the Basilica of Santa Maria in Trastevere, situated in the Trastevere neighborhood of Rome, Italy.

The image prominently features the basilica's main architectural elements against a dark, clear sky. In the lower section, a classical portico with a series of arches supported by columns is visible, with a dark metal gate partially obscuring the entrance. Above this, a stone balustrade stretches horizontally, adorned with four large, standing statuary figures positioned at intervals. Behind the balustrade, the upper facade incorporates three arched windows set within a golden mosaic-covered wall, depicting stylized trees.

Immediately above the windows, a rectangular mosaic frieze displays a procession of multiple robed figures. The highest section of the main facade is a large triangular pediment filled with an intricate golden mosaic composition featuring a central seated figure flanked by winged angels and other religious figures.

To the right of the main facade, a tall, square bell tower constructed from reddish-brown brick rises prominently. The tower features a large, circular clock face with Roman numerals, indicating a time of approximately 9:45. Higher up, multiple arched belfry openings are visible, some containing bells, and the tower is topped with a smaller, ornate spire-like structure. The entire visible architecture is brightly illuminated by external artificial light sources. No individuals are discernible within the frame.
